Output 46c51f0abc5109571d4f1615d3f3a3026101dd02f1e161b3927e132237418552:34

value
132123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 438f164d0fe27490927c9d9fa0b99a3ccf6240e6 OP_EQUAL
address
37rEcGE4tgDvCYbe5QfdVP8cgd5FJeJPuk
transaction
46c51f0abc5109571d4f1615d3f3a3026101dd02f1e161b3927e132237418552
spent
true